This is an air conditioning condenser designed to dissipate heat from the refrigerant, enabling the cooling cycle for the operator's cabin. It is built to withstand the harsh operating environment of heavy machinery, offering superior corrosion resistance compared to a damaged or clogged unit. Operators will typically notice a lack of cool air from the cabin vents or an increase in cabin temperature when this component fails.

The most immediate sign of a failing condenser is a noticeable reduction in cooling capacity within the operator's cabin. If left unaddressed, the system may cease to provide any cooling, leading to uncomfortable and potentially unsafe operating conditions. Continued operation with a compromised condenser can also strain other AC system components.
Carefully flush the entire AC system to remove any contaminants before installing the new condenser. Avoid kinking or damaging the delicate fins during handling and mounting.
Inspect the AC system's receiver/drier and expansion valve for proper operation.
